Output 7f866aa98bc2b481f7b6ae345a53b24f331b61082fb1ca2eb7d2d9eaa53d43c8:0

value
728508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 866b2d992a3bb45c49cdf132dace693a9dec13bd OP_EQUAL
address
3Dwks7dwZu1Agf9FXPzkFaA7gLqBKDGesC
transaction
7f866aa98bc2b481f7b6ae345a53b24f331b61082fb1ca2eb7d2d9eaa53d43c8
confirmations
159196
spent
true